Hotel Painting in Loveland, CO
Hotel painting services encompass interior and exterior painting projects tailored specifically for hospitality properties, including hotels, motels, and inns. These services typically involve refreshing guest rooms, hallways, lobby areas, and exterior facades to maintain an attractive appearance and uphold brand standards. Property owners often request hotel painting to enhance curb appeal, ensure a welcoming atmosphere, or prepare the property for new management or branding updates. Before requesting these services, owners should consider the scope of work, surface conditions, color choices, and any specific requirements related to durability or quick turnaround times.
Understanding the different types of paint finishes suitable for high-traffic areas and guest accommodations is essential for property owners. They should also evaluate whether surface preparation, such as cleaning or repairs, is necessary beforehand to achieve a smooth, long-lasting finish. Clarifying project timelines, the extent of coverage, and any restrictions related to occupancy or access can help ensure the painting process aligns with operational needs. Proper planning and clear communication about the desired outcomes can contribute to a successful hotel painting project.

Hotel Painting Questions
What types of surfaces can be painted inside a hotel? Interior walls, ceilings, doors, and trim are common surfaces that can be painted to refresh and update hotel spaces.
Are specific paint finishes recommended for hotel interiors? Matte, eggshell, or satin finishes are often used for hotel interiors to balance durability and appearance.
Can hotel painting include specialty areas like lobbies or conference rooms? Yes, painting services can be provided for large or high-traffic areas such as lobbies, hallways, and meeting spaces.
What should property owners consider before choosing colors for hotel rooms? Consider neutral tones for a calming atmosphere, with options for accent walls to add visual interest.
